SSRS vs SSIS: Sự khác biệt và so sánh

Máy chủ Microsoft SQL khá phổ biến trên toàn thế giới. Nó cung cấp các công cụ hữu ích giúp người dùng sử dụng và quản lý dữ liệu một cách hiệu quả. SSRS và SSIS là hai công cụ như vậy do Microsoft cung cấp. SSRS là viết tắt của dịch vụ báo cáo máy chủ SQL.

Mặt khác, SSIS là viết tắt của các dịch vụ tích hợp máy chủ SQL. Microsoft là một thương hiệu được công nhận tích hợp máy chủ cơ sở dữ liệu SQL và công cụ tìm kiếm với một số dịch vụ bổ sung khác.

Các nội dung chính

  1. Dịch vụ Báo cáo Máy chủ SQL (SSRS) cung cấp nền tảng để tạo, quản lý và phân phối báo cáo, trong khi Dịch vụ Tích hợp Máy chủ SQL (SSIS) tập trung vào các ứng dụng quy trình và tích hợp dữ liệu.
  2. SSRS hỗ trợ nhiều loại nguồn dữ liệu để báo cáo, trong khi SSIS xử lý các tác vụ trích xuất, chuyển đổi và tải dữ liệu (ETL).
  3. SSRS được sử dụng để tạo và duy trì báo cáo, trong khi SSIS được sử dụng để di chuyển, lưu trữ và làm sạch dữ liệu.

SSRS so với SSIS

SSRS và SSIS khác nhau vì SSRS là viết tắt của dịch vụ báo cáo máy chủ SQL. Đó là một khung được thiết kế bằng cách xem xét một cơ chế báo cáo như trình thiết kế báo cáo, trình quản lý báo cáo, trình tạo báo cáo và máy chủ báo cáo hoạt động chung hoặc hợp nhất thông qua giao diện web. Ngược lại, SSIS là viết tắt của các dịch vụ tích hợp máy chủ SQL. Nó có khả năng ETL được tích hợp sẵn và được coi là nhánh hỗ trợ lưu trữ dữ liệu của máy chủ SQL. Nó giúp di chuyển hoặc thay đổi dữ liệu từ nền tảng này sang nền tảng khác.

SSRS so với SSIS

SQL Server Reporting Services (SSRS) là một khung dựa trên cơ chế báo cáo hoạt động chung hoặc cùng nhau thông qua giao diện web để cho phép phát triển hiệu quả các giải pháp báo cáo tương tác ở cả định dạng in và web.

SSRS cung cấp một giao diện hoặc không gian làm việc trong studio trực quan của Microsoft, cho phép các nhà phát triển sử dụng công cụ SSRS để định dạng các báo cáo dựa trên SQL một cách thuận tiện.

SSIS được sử dụng đáng kể trong việc di chuyển hoặc thay đổi dữ liệu từ nền tảng này sang nền tảng khác. Nó được coi là kho dữ liệu của máy chủ SQL.

SSIS là một thành phần quan trọng của studio phát triển kinh doanh thông minh, được sử dụng rộng rãi để duy trì và phát triển các gói dịch vụ tích hợp.

Cũng đọc:  Blog vs Vlog: Sự khác biệt và so sánh

Bảng so sánh

Các thông số so sánhSSRSSSIS
Tham khảoSSRS là viết tắt của Dịch vụ báo cáo máy chủ SQLSSIS là viết tắt của Dịch vụ tích hợp máy chủ SQL
Nó là gì?Đó là một khung được thiết kế bằng cách xem xét cơ chế báo cáo và máy chủ báo cáo hoạt động chung hoặc hợp nhất thông qua giao diện web.Nó được coi như một nhánh hỗ trợ kho dữ liệu của máy chủ SQL. Nó giúp truyền dữ liệu từ nền tảng này sang nền tảng khác.
Các Ứng DụngLập báo cáoGiữ dữ liệu
Các thành phần Trình thiết kế báo cáo và Trình tạo báo cáo Dịch vụ tích hợp máy chủ SQL Nhà thiết kế, Lập trình API và Trình hướng dẫn nhập và xuất.
ETLSSRS không có khả năng ETL tích hợp sẵn.SSIS có các khả năng ETL được tích hợp sẵn
Ghim cái này ngay để nhớ sau
Ghim cái này

SSRS là gì?

SQL Server Reporting Services là một công cụ hữu ích và khuôn khổ dựa trên cơ chế báo cáo hoạt động đáng kể thông qua giao diện web để phát triển các giải pháp báo cáo tương tác.

SSRS có hai thành phần chính, Trình thiết kế báo cáo và trình tạo báo cáo, giúp người dùng tạo báo cáo hiệu quả. Trình thiết kế báo cáo là một công cụ hiệu quả cho nhà phát triển vì nó giúp tăng thêm độ phức tạp cho việc phát triển báo cáo tùy chỉnh.

Mặt khác, Trình tạo báo cáo là một công cụ hữu ích cho phép người dùng tạo báo cáo mà không cần hiểu cấu trúc lõi dữ liệu.

SQL Server Reporting Services (SSRS) cung cấp giao diện trong studio trực quan của Microsoft giúp và cho phép nhà phát triển cũng như quản trị viên SQL sử dụng các công cụ SSRS có liên quan để định dạng báo cáo SQL.

Trình tạo báo cáo làm giảm sự phức tạp của việc định dạng các báo cáo SQL.

Để sử dụng công cụ SSRS, người dùng cần có kiến ​​thức về cấu trúc dữ liệu và hiểu biết sâu sắc về studio phát triển kinh doanh thông minh.

Đối với Microsoft, máy chủ báo cáo là một công cụ xử lý cốt lõi và cực kỳ quan trọng được sử dụng hiệu quả để cung cấp và xử lý báo cáo bằng cách sử dụng bộ xử lý.

SSIS là gì?

Dịch vụ tích hợp máy chủ SQL (SSIS) có khả năng ETL được tích hợp sẵn và nó được coi là kho dữ liệu của máy chủ SQL. SSIS, nếu được yêu cầu, cũng giúp thay đổi hoặc di chuyển dữ liệu từ nền tảng này sang nền tảng khác.

Cũng đọc:  Upwork vs Freelancer: Sự khác biệt và So sánh

SSIS có ba thành phần quan trọng hỗ trợ quá trình tích hợp dữ liệu. Điều này bao gồm Nhà thiết kế dịch vụ tích hợp máy chủ SQL, Lập trình API và Thuật sĩ của xuất nhập khẩu.

Trình thiết kế dịch vụ tích hợp SQL Server là một thành phần sẵn có và tích hợp sẵn của studio phát triển nghiệp vụ thông minh được sử dụng để phát triển các gói dịch vụ tích hợp.

Mặt khác, xuất nhập khẩu magicien cho phép người dùng chuyển hoặc di chuyển dữ liệu từ nguồn đã quyết định sang đích. Tuy nhiên, nó không bao gồm khả năng chuyển đổi dữ liệu.

Thành phần Lập trình API của SSIS cho phép người dùng viết mã gói SSIS.

Sự khác biệt chính giữa SSRS và SSIS

  1. SSRS và SSIS là các dịch vụ bổ sung quan trọng được tích hợp với máy chủ SQL để làm việc hiệu quả và nâng cao năng suất công việc của người dùng. SSRS là viết tắt của Dịch vụ báo cáo máy chủ SQL. Mặt khác, SSIS là viết tắt của Dịch vụ tích hợp máy chủ SQL.
  2. SSRS và SSIS cho phép người dùng quản lý các khía cạnh khác nhau của quá trình xử lý thông tin, bao gồm phân tích, tích hợp dữ liệu và báo cáo phù hợp. SSRS là một khung dựa trên cơ chế báo cáo hiệu quả, hoạt động đáng kể thông qua giao diện web để tạo các giải pháp báo cáo tương tác. Mặt khác, SSIS đã tích hợp sẵn khả năng ETL và nó được coi là kho dữ liệu của máy chủ SQL. SSIS, nếu được yêu cầu, cũng giúp truyền dữ liệu từ nền tảng này sang nền tảng khác.
  3. Cả hai dịch vụ bổ sung này đều khác nhau về mặt cung cấp dịch vụ. SQL Server Reporting Services (SSRS) được sử dụng cho mục đích báo cáo. Mặt khác, SQL Server Integration Service (SSIS) được sử dụng để lưu trữ dữ liệu.
  4. SSRS và SSIS đều có một số thành phần giúp người dùng thuận tiện thực hiện công việc của mình. SSRS có hai thành phần chính là Trình thiết kế báo cáo và Trình tạo báo cáo. Ngược lại, SSIS có ba thành phần chính cho phép người dùng thực hiện công việc và phân tích của họ. Điều này bao gồm trình thiết kế Dịch vụ Tích hợp Máy chủ SQL, Lập trình API và trình hướng dẫn nhập và xuất.
  5. Các dịch vụ SSRS và SSIS nâng cao năng lực của máy chủ SQL. Đây là những sản phẩm và dịch vụ cốt lõi của máy chủ SQL R2 phiên bản 2008. Cả hai dịch vụ này đều khác nhau trong việc cung cấp khả năng ETL. SSRS không có khả năng ETL. Ngược lại, SSIS có khả năng ETL được tích hợp sẵn.
dự án
  1. https://www.sciencedirect.com/science/article/pii/S0885200620300855
  2. https://journals.sagepub.com/doi/abs/10.1177/1534508413488415
Một yêu cầu?

Tôi đã nỗ lực rất nhiều để viết bài đăng trên blog này nhằm cung cấp giá trị cho bạn. Nó sẽ rất hữu ích cho tôi, nếu bạn cân nhắc chia sẻ nó trên mạng xã hội hoặc với bạn bè/gia đình của bạn. CHIA SẺ LÀ ♥️

Bạn muốn lưu bài viết này cho sau này? Nhấp vào trái tim ở góc dưới cùng bên phải để lưu vào hộp bài viết của riêng bạn!

về tác giả

Chara Yadav có bằng MBA về Tài chính. Mục tiêu của cô là đơn giản hóa các chủ đề liên quan đến tài chính. Cô đã làm việc trong lĩnh vực tài chính khoảng 25 năm. Cô đã tổ chức nhiều lớp học về tài chính và ngân hàng cho các trường kinh doanh và cộng đồng. Đọc thêm tại cô ấy trang sinh học.